Subject: [PATCH 4/10] net: use numa_node in net_devcice->dev instead of parent
Date: Mon, 23 Jul 2007 13:05:06 -0700 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<200707231305.06825.yinghai.lu@sun.com> (raw)
[PATCH 4/10] net: use numa_node in net_devcice->dev instead of parent
Signed-off-by: Yinghai Lu <yinghai.lu@sun.com>
diff --git a/net/core/skbuff.c b/net/core/skbuff.c
index 27cfe5f..005cc1c 100644
--- a/net/core/skbuff.c
+++ b/net/core/skbuff.c
@@ -217,7 +217,7 @@ nodata:
struct sk_buff *__netdev_alloc_skb(struct net_device *dev,
unsigned int length, gfp_t gfp_mask)
{
- int node = dev->dev.parent ? dev_to_node(dev->dev.parent) : -1;
+ int node = dev_to_node(&dev->dev);
struct sk_buff *skb;
skb = __alloc_skb(length + NET_SKB_PAD, gfp_mask, 0, node);
